Damages for suffering and pain

Pain and suffering is a regular component of many injury claims, however it is difficult to determine an accurate value for these damages. Pain and suffering is not limited to physical injuries; it also encompasses mental and emotional distress. This is why it is important to have evidence of your suffering and losses.

Medical records can be critical in proving non-economic damages like suffering and pain. For instance, doctors' notes that contain space for the patient to rate their pain on a scale from one to ten could be beneficial evidence. Medical records indicating the type of pain relief medications you've taken can aid in establishing physical pain as well as suffering. Psychological assessments by psychiatrists and psychologists are also valuable to establish emotional distress and suffering.

It can be difficult for juries to assign a monetary amount to a person's suffering and pain, particularly because no two people are suffering the same loss or suffering in the same way. A lawyer with experience will assist you in determining the fair value of your suffering and pain to ensure you receive the highest amount of compensation.

Damages resulting from Disfigurement

Calculating disfigurement damages is often difficult. They are difficult to estimate because they are not directly linked to a price tag like the cost of surgery. The damages are determined by the impact the injury has made on the victim's daily life. This includes the loss of self-esteem and the inability of engaging in the activities one had enjoyed prior to the accident, and even the loss of employment opportunities in the future.

These non-economic damages can be more difficult to determine by juries because there isn't any tangible evidence to back them. It is crucial that victims have an experienced FELA attorney who can provide expert medical testimony that shows the effects of the injury on their lives. It is also crucial that victims keep track of all expenses they incur as well as the time they miss at work due to the injury. This documentation will be important to determine the amount of economic damages they may be entitled to.

To defend themselves, railroads will use highly-trained claim department personnel and safety department employees as well as company investigations. They can also employ private detectives from outside, conduct secret surveillance, or work with major law firms that have experienced FELA lawyers. Therefore, it is essential that injured workers do not sign anything or provide a statement to a claim agent prior to speaking to their union representative and a knowledgeable fela railroad settlements lawyer.
